MERCY SAID NO

She’s filthy and it’s no lie
She’s guilty and must die
That, everyone knows.
But mercy said no.

On the scale of justice and truth,
She ate the forbidden fruit
She is a whore
A prostitute to the core

Instead of leaving her to be brought to book
By the poison of the forbidden apple she took
They would rather with their hands her blood spilled
The pages of their Mercy book was filled

Men said she deserved death
But mercy called for rebirth
They quoted the law;
She must die- an outlaw!

They justified their quest to uphold the law
But the law of man is always with flaw
“Stone her to death” was the conclusion
But “be sinless” the condition

Aware of the ways of man’s heart
And it’s mastery of deception art
The master sat and wrote into dust
Mercy, grace, love… Who will stone first?

How flawed those men must have been
That only the woman’s sin was seen
For it takes two to do the tango
Where was he with whom she tangoed?

Mercy said no! She needs a new life!

Written by: Emmanuel Ojo’arome Nelson
